Address: 59 Whitegate Dr, FY3 9DF, Blackpool
Phone: +44 1253 300075
Website: Go to site
Work time: Monday:5-11pm
Tuesday:Closed
Wednesday:5-11pm
Thursday:5-11pm
Friday:5-11pm
Saturday:5-11pm
Sunday:5-11pm

About China Garden

China Garden, is located at 59 Whitegate Dr, Blackpool, FY3 9DF, UK

How to get to China Garden?